WebMar 7, 2024 · nix-prefetch-github-directory. This command examins the current working directory and tries to figure out if it is part of a git repository linked to github. If this was successful the program prefetches the currently checked out commit from the origin remote repository similar to the command nix-prefetch-github. WebOct 6, 2012 · Forensic Analysis of Windows Prefetch Files. Windows ® Prefetch is a feature first introduced with Windows® XP. Beginning with Windows ® Vista, the Prefetch feature has been extended by SuperFetch and ReadyBoost. SuperFetch is a technology used by Windows ® (Vista +) to preload commonly used applications into memory to reduce their … WebMar 29, 2024 · What are Prefetch Files in Windows? Since Windows XP, Windows creates a prefetch file every time you run an app for the first time. This file contains data the OS needs to speed up the app's load time whenever you run it. And this is a big help during the startup process since it helps Windows load faster.

WebC:\Windows\Prefetch\*.pf; File name is the executable name, followed by a hash of the source files full path and name; svchost-*.pf files also includes the command-line parameter in the hashing calculation, hence many versions of scvhost-*.pf will be found. Volume Shadow Copies can contain prefetch files; Memory may also contain prefectch files WebMay 15, 2024 · I would leave prefetch as is, since deleting it might actually degrade the performance of the system. WebSep 13, 2024 · Investigator/Forensic Analyst can also found traces of prefetch entries for program that now may not be present/deleted on the system. Prefetch also helps in malware investigations, to determine time of malicious program run. Prefetch files can be found on following path: C:\Windows\Prefetch.
